Ye Olde Courthouse Players Presents…
Two-Bite Bard – Shakespeare…Kid Sized!

The Kamloops Arts Council has brought back its’ hugely successful Children’s Theatre Program. Katrina Mayne returns as director joined by Simon Walter, Randi Edmundson and Dan Erickson as actors. This year the students have been given the challenge of producing Shakespeare themed children’s plays; for their first production they have chosen to present an adaptation of The Tempest. No worries, although the play is Shakespearean in nature, it has been “kid-sized”! What a wonderful way to introduce your children (maybe even yourself) to Shakespeare. Bring the entire family to Riverside Park, Wednesday to Saturday, from July 2nd to August 15th. The production runs at 1pm and 3pm.

*Please note, there will be no 3pm performance on Thursdays as the Ye Olde Courthouse Players will be busy hosting Theatre Workshops at the Bizarre Bazaar at the Old Courthouse Cultural Centre from 4PM to 6PM. Come and meet the actors and join them in theatre games and theatre-oriented crafts.
